XP needs to be shutdown twice

D

Dave Neve

Hi

I have a shutdown problem. I need to click twice on the 'stop computer'
button before I can shutdown Windows.

Firstly, the first click is clearly recognized as Windows starts to shut
down (flickering of screen) but it soon comes to a halt and the desktop is
open and active.

I don't think it is a 'reboot on error' problem as I have disabled this
function to get to the bottom of this. I also activated 'write events into
log ' incase of system failure but nothing ever gets written and there are
no error windows so I haven't got much help from Windows.

For the last 3 weeks, I have manually closed services and applications just
before shutdown to see which one might be sticking at shutdown but without
sucess.

The computer used to have two accounts and one has been removed but the 'end
session' button is still visible. Could this have sth to do with it?

Any suggestions welcome as my 'emergency transformer' can't close down
Windows either and I bet it is for the same reason.

I have XP professional with SP1 and 2 and the system is 'tweaked' here and
there

Try the Windows Profile Clean Up Utility, UPHClean.

Troubleshooting profile unload issues
http://support.microsoft.com/?id=837115
